Canadian Biosafety Symposium 2009


Join us in Halifax, from May 31st - June 2nd, 2009 for Canada’s annual event for biosafety professionals and personnel involved in biosafety and/or biocontainment facilities.

The Canadian Biosafety Symposium will feature presentations and posters on an array of biosafety topics, including containment facilities design, maintenance and equipment; laboratory management and operations; animal containment; biosecurity; and, infectious diseases affecting human and animals. It will be a unique opportunity for the biosafety community to learn and share knowledge with colleagues from across Canada and other countries.
